The Low-Fat Diet

For decades, low-fat diets have been the gold standard when it comes to weight loss. The theory behind it is simple: reducing your intake of fat will reduce your calorie intake overall and lead to weight loss. Low-fat diets typically restrict the consumption of foods high in fat, such as red meat, dairy, and oils.

However, despite the prevalence of low-fat diets, they may not be as effective as once believed. While they can lead to weight loss, they often leave people feeling unsatisfied and hungry, which can lead to overeating and ultimately sabotage their weight loss efforts.

The Low-Carbohydrate Diet

Low-carbohydrate diets, on the other hand, have gained popularity in recent years as a more effective weight loss method. The idea behind these diets is to reduce your intake of carbohydrates, such as bread, pasta, and sugar, and replace them with protein and healthy fats.

By reducing carb intake, the body is forced to burn fat for fuel instead of glucose, which can lead to weight loss. Low-carbohydrate diets also tend to keep people feeling fuller for longer, which can help reduce overall calorie intake.

Studies On Low-Carbohydrate vs. Low-Fat Diets

There have been several studies that have compared low-carbohydrate and low-fat diets in terms of weight loss effectiveness. One study published in the New England Journal of Medicine found that participants on a low-carbohydrate diet lost more weight than those on a low-fat diet, even though both groups consumed the same amount of calories.

Another study published in the Annals of Internal Medicine found that low-carbohydrate diets led to greater weight loss and improvements in cholesterol levels compared to low-fat diets.

Which Diet Is Right For You?

Ultimately, the decision of whether to follow a low-carbohydrate or low-fat diet depends on your personal preferences and lifestyle. Some people find low-carbohydrate diets much easier to stick to, as they allow for a wider variety of foods and tend to keep people feeling fuller for longer. Others may find low-fat diets easier to follow, as they may prefer the taste of lower-fat foods.

It's important to remember that both diets can lead to weight loss if followed correctly, and that a balanced, healthy diet is ultimately the key to long-term weight loss success.
